  • Address by Prime Minister of Ukraine Denys Shmyhal at the Government meeting
    Communications Department of the Secretariat of the CMU, posted 27 December 2024 16:23

    Distinguished colleagues, fellow Ukrainians.

    Today we are holding an offsite meeting of the Government in Zaporizhzhia.

    We continue this format of work to respond promptly to the challenges faced by our communities and regions.

    Zaporizhzhia region is of particular importance for the country's defence and economy.

    It is crucial for us to improve security here, provide comprehensive support to people and continue the reconstruction.

    In 2024, the Government allocated almost UAH 4.5 billion to Zaporizhzhia region for recovery and priority needs. Transfers to local budgets in the region totalled almost UAH 10 billion.

    In particular, UAH 2.5 billion of additional subsidies were allocated to Zaporizhzhia, as one of the regions most affected by the war.

    ***

    As elsewhere in the frontline regions, one of our key priorities is the construction of fortifications. This year, the Government has allocated UAH 1.9 billion to Zaporizhzhia for this purpose.

    The state of completion is 100%. 358 military strongholds have been prepared. Hundreds of kilometres of defence lines have also been built. I am grateful to the regional military administration, the head and everyone involved in this work.

    The progress of construction and operation of fortifications remain under constant control of the Government.

    This year, we have paid special attention to the safety of education facilities and promotion of education in all regions.

    In total, the Government has allocated UAH 7.5 billion to create safe conditions in educational institutions and build shelters. This is one of the largest investment programmes in the budget.

    We have budgeted more than UAH 1 billion for the construction and arrangement of shelters in schools in Zaporizhzhia region alone.

    Work in this area is ongoing. Today we have visited the second underground school built in Zaporizhzhia.

    We will continue this work next year so that as many children as possible in all regions of Ukraine can safely attend school.

    Also in 2024, the Government allocated UAH 1.2 billion for the purchase of school buses throughout Ukraine. More than 400 such buses have already been procured and delivered to educational institutions.

    Today, we approve a decision to allocate UAH 1.6 billion in subventions to local budgets for the purchase of school buses next year.

    In this way, we are creating equal educational opportunities for children in all parts of our country and supporting our manufacturers at the same time.

    One of the elements of a high-quality educational system is healthy food for children in schools.

    Yesterday, at a Government meeting, we decided to allocate UAH 2.8 billion for a programme of free hot meals for primary school children.

    More than 1 million pupils will receive free hot breakfasts or lunches next year. This, obviously, includes pupils in Zaporizhzhia region.

    This is one of the programmes we are introducing as part of our Winter Support for Ukrainian families, and and it will continue to operate.

    Also, as part of the Winter Support, the Government is also introducing the Teacher's Supplement programme.

    Today, we adopt a decision to allocate a corresponding subvention of UAH 4.6 billion for the first half of next year, so that all Ukrainian teachers will start receiving an additional monthly payment of UAH 1,300 starting in January. This will amount to UAH 1,000 after paying taxes.

    From 1 September, all teachers will also receive a monthly supplement of UAH 2,600. This will amount to UAH 2,000 per teacher.

    Another critical decision in the education sector that is on our agenda today is the allocation of UAH 305 million in subventions in 2025 to support children with special educational needs.

    We want to make education in Ukraine as inclusive as possible. Every child should have the right and opportunity to learn and grow at school.

    Today, the Government is also making a decision to allocate UAH 150 million in subventions to the regions for teacher training. This is part of the New Ukrainian School programme, which will continue next year.

    Separately, I ask the Ministry of Education and Science to submit for consideration at the next Government meeting the procedures for providing subventions from the state budget in 2025 for all other educational investment projects.

    In particular, this applies to the continued construction of shelters, the arrangement of canteens, and the filling of classes with equipment for the subject ‘Defence of Ukraine’.

    We will pay special attention to the education sector, as the future of our country depends on it.

    Social support for citizens remains another priority for the Government.

    Zaporizhzhia region is one of the regions that has hosted a large number of IDPs. We understand the difficulties faced by people who were forced to flee their homes.

    Therefore, as part of the Winter Support initiative, we are introducing a rental subsidy for internally displaced people.

    This programme will be launched in January next year.

    IDPs who spend more than 20% of their income on rent will be be eligible for a subsidy, and the state will partially compensate them for these expenses.

    The government will also compensate landlords landlords for a part of their income taxes if they rent an apartment or house to internally displaced persons under an official contract.

    The rental subsidy for IDPs will now be available in all regions.

    Today we pass the relevant amendments.
